my least favorite part of the T-70 is its lack of dice mods :o (except, ofc, for Poe)

the seeming maximum is ye ole predator + focus combo, accented perhaps with WG at most. With TA failing to come through, these guys don't have much else to go on (LW ofc), and that makes it very difficult to outfit the none Poe pilots. Asty especially looks really fun , but farting around with just a focus is going to leave much to be desired

while FOs also don't pack on the dice mods, even an upgraded Omega Leader only costs as much as a naked Red Vet

I've got:

38: Poe w/ VI, R5-P9, 'thrusters, weapons guidance

32: Wedge w/ PtL, BB-8, integrated astro

26: Biggs w/ R4-D6, integrated astro

Total: 98

Poe is the best T-70, and Biggs and Wedge are the two best T-65s. But it's got two high PS, very accurate shooters and Biggs to shield them. I even sprung for an initiative bid which I don't normally do. You could drop the weapons guidance and the bid to buy Wedge an engine upgrade. It makes him dodgier but softer.
